Number of Australians missing in Nepal’s deadly floods rises again, as Albanese deploys more personnel

The figure rose to 41 on Saturday morning, with four rapid response teams to arrive in Kathmandu Get our breaking news email, free app or daily news podcast The number of Australians who were reported missing in the catastrophic Nepal flooding disaster has risen to 41, as one family celebrates after an unaccounted-for woman made contact with them yesterday.
